Watch the Skies! Heed The Omen!
The Signs: Planes carrying banners announcing “You Have Been Warned 6/6/06” have created a stir recently. Some panic ensued at Arizona’s Lake Havasu as spring breakers saw the signs overhead. And the Air Force was prompted to investigate after numerous calls were made to emergency numbers and news stations in Panama City, Fla.
“Our job is to watch the airways for things that don’t seem right,” says Air Force spokesman Mike Strickler of Tyndall Air Force Base, adding that the banner was a publicity stunt. The signs are part of 20th Century Fox’s campaign for its release June 6 of "The Omen," a remake of the 1976 chiller. More banner tows and billboards are expected to hit L.A., New York, and other cities.
Fox spokesman Jeffrey Godsick says, “The reaction confirms that the numbers 666 affect people as they have throughout history.”
(Source: USA Today and AP Newswire -- Also check out this story at the Daytona Beach News-Journal.)
